The text "Harry Potter és a Halálos ereklyék" refers to the Hungarian title of , the seventh and final book in J.K. Rowling’s world-renowned fantasy series. Specifically, your query mentions Part 1 and Part 2, which correspond to the two-part film adaptation released in 2010 and 2011. Plot Overview
The search leads the trio back to Hogwarts, culminating in a massive siege by Voldemort’s forces. Secrets about Severus Snape’s true loyalty are revealed, and Harry realizes he must sacrifice himself to destroy the piece of Voldemort's soul within him. After a final confrontation, Harry defeats Voldemort, and the series concludes with an epilogue set 19 years later, showing the next generation of students heading to Hogwarts.
